TELEPHONE TRICKS.
ALL THE SCHMIDTS AT ONCE. Dr. Strauah, a mental specialist, giving evidence at the trial of a Berlin lawyer named Pachter, who is alleged to have used abusive language to girl telephone operators, declared in effect that the new kind of telephones, with no handle and an automatic "call," was apt to disturb the mental balance even of people with, very placid temperar ments. Dr. Strauch mentioned the case of a well-known surgeon who had been, driven completely insane in Berlin owing to exasperation over the telephone since the introduction of the automatic "call." The accused lawyer adduced evidence that girl telephone operators constantly played tricks on subscribers. For example, it was dieclared that girls connected together and called up all the people named Schmidt in the telephone directory, shrieking with laughter at the bombardment of replies, "This is Sohmidt," which came from all quarters.
